The technology behind AI content detection tools is constantly evolving to keep pace with AI language model advancements. These systems typically analyze text for patterns, linguistic anomalies, and stylistic markers that are characteristic of AI-generated output. Features such as sentence structure predictability, unusual word choices, and a lack of nuanced human expression can be indicators. Sophisticated algorithms are employed to assess the likelihood of a piece of text being AI-written.
